Merits Review:

Under Legislation, an individual may lodge an appeal to a Court, Tribunal or a Specialist Court or Tribunal to have a decision reviewed. In some circumstances, an appeal may be made on the Merits - this means the Court or Tribunal may have the powers to override the original decision with their own decision.

A Merits Review is an administrative decision that is likely to effect the interests of a person. The purpose of a Merits Review to establish whether or not the original decision was made with the use of the correct laws, based on relevant and suitable facts, amongst others. Therefore, a Merits Review requires the Court or Tribunal to analyse all evidence and materials, such as facts, the law, policies and other relevant aspects. Once the Court or Tribunal is satisfied with all documentation, the original decision may be affirmed, varied, set aside or replaced with a preferable decision.
